Chimineas made of clay need to be properly dried before they are used, which involves gradually increasing the temperature over a couple of fires. To prevent moisture damage the chimineas should be covered or out of rainy conditions. The buyer can protect their chimineas against winter precipitation using a metal stack or by putting a layer either of sand or rock in the base. The sand and rock will keep the chiminea's temperature in check from rising too high, causing it to crack.

Since chimineas don't have dampers to control the combustion process, like fireplaces or stoves, it is important to keep them away from flammable materials. The open design of the chiminea creates a fire risk that should not be incorporated into a home, unlike normal cast iron and steel fireplaces which have flame retardant designs and sealed door.

Since a chiminea functions as an outdoor chiminea fireplace stove, it must be kept away from materials that can ignite and six feet from the closest structure, for example fences or buildings. Dogs and children should stay clear of the chiminea surface, which could be so hot that it will burn their skin. A chimenea guard will protect pets and children away from the hot surfaces, and a log screen can keep sparks and spit off of the top of the stack. Make sure to use only wood that is seasoned, and ensure that you stoke your fire with care to avoid sparks.
